PROCEDURE
实验过程
A solution of methyl (3R)-3-hydroxybutyrate (5.6 g, 0.047 mol) in THF (20 mL) is added dropwise to a solution of LDA prepared by dropwise addition of n-butyllithium (49.5 mL, 0.099 mol, 2 M in cyclohexane) to diisopropylamine (10.0 g, 0.099 mol) in THF (20 mL) at −78° C. After stirring at −50° C. to −40° C. for 0.5 h, a solution of 4-phenylcyclohexylmethyl iodide (14.6 g, 0.049 mol) in a mixture of HMPA (10 mL) and THF (15 mL) is added dropwise. The mixture is kept at −20° C. for 48 h, then allowed to warm to 4 ° C. and kept at that temperature for 48 h. The reaction mixture is chilled to 0° C. and quenched by dropwise addition of saturated aqueous ammonium chloride solution. The aqueous phase is extracted with ether and the combined organic phase is washed with ice-cold 0.1 M HCl, then saturated sodium chloride solution and dried over sodium sulfate. Concentration of the organic phase gives 14.6 g of crude product. Column chromatography on silica gel with hexanes-EtOAc (2:1) as eluent affords 4.18 g (31%) of methyl (2R,3R)-3-hydroxy-2-(4-phenylcyclohexylmethyl)butanoate as a pale yellow oil which solidified on standing.
